Ocean Mist Farms is Expanding its Coachella Facility


Tue. March 31st, 2015 - by Melissa De Leon Chavez

CASTROVILLE, CA — Ocean Mist Farms has announced its intention to expand its cooler facility in Coachella, California.

Ed Boutonnet, CEO, Ocean Mist Farms“We built our reputation on superior product quality and food safety practices,” Ed Boutonnet, CEO of Ocean Mist Farms, said in a press release. “This new facility will allow us to further improve product quality and shelf life as well as food safety and security.”

The facility in question grows and cools artichokes, as well as 30 other fresh vegetables, according to Boutonnet. This will be third time the company has expanded the facility in the 27 years it has operated in that locations, according to the release. As of right now the changes are expected to be made during the desert-growing season in Fall of this year.

Ocean Mist's Coachella Facility

The construction for these latest modifications began on March 23, and are a result of increased business, according to the company. While construction has just begun, the planning for the changes have reportedly been two years in the making.

The facility, once completed, will have twice the cooling and storage capacity, as well as two-times as many bays for receiving and loading trucks. In addition to the growth spurt, the expansion will also include improvement to efficiencies, product quality, and customer service. All this will, according to the company, position Ocean Mist Farms for future growth.
